Output 68759d17dbd7efb8212607d7b361335eae931cedcc360bbede96476fa9780aa1: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d26d4fb8517a96912db742ab1e871dd503a0acf OP_EQUAL
address
35okrGWVfMD3Y8MZcHLscQpq4Z5A9YnRTq
transaction
68759d17dbd7efb8212607d7b361335eae931cedcc360bbede96476fa9780aa1
confirmations
175105
spent
true